# AI startups developing autonomous business infrastructure

In late July 2026, Natural, a U.S. fintech startup, announced a $30 million Series A round to build an orchestration layer that lets AI agents conduct payments, settle disputes and transfer funds without human approval. The company’s focus is on redesigning the payment stack for autonomous software transactions.

A few weeks later, in early August 2026, Palo Alto‑based Naïve secured $28.5 million in Series A funding to create an operating stack for “autonomous companies.” Its platform aims to automate legal, banking and cloud‑infrastructure tasks required to launch and run AI‑driven enterprises, extending the concept of autonomy beyond payments to broader business operations.

Both rounds highlight a rapid influx of capital into AI‑focused infrastructure firms that seek to replace human‑mediated processes with end‑to‑end automated solutions, signaling growing investor confidence in a future where AI agents can run entire businesses with minimal human oversight.
